A couple of months before we launched, we bothered all our friends— and told them to bother all their single friends—and we were able to collect 1,500 email addresses.
Blk71 SingaporeBrought to you by NUS Enterprise
Launching
For 3 weeks, we manually matched people who signed up, and collected their feedback. We faked it till we made it.
